Transaction f62f51326441e9d308dc9093c27b223a79cf5446b680aec8d08605ea07ffa995

2 Input
2 Outputs
  • f62f51326441e9d308dc9093c27b223a79cf5446b680aec8d08605ea07ffa995:0
  • value  114100000
    address  33oAqwhJqPMXg4oQ5ZkGh7KjeGqoqFPvpf
  • f62f51326441e9d308dc9093c27b223a79cf5446b680aec8d08605ea07ffa995:1
  • value  10523676
    address  1MEe2mebed8wopvy8xyjjHcEQHUPVJn2UC